The Science Behind Positive Affirmations

Understanding the mechanics of how positive affirmations influence our minds can reveal their potential as a tool for strengthening self-esteem and self-confidence. At the core of positive affirmations lies the principle of neuroplasticity, which is the brain’s ability to reorganize itself by forming new neural connections throughout life. When individuals consistently practice affirmations, they engage in a process of rewiring negative thought patterns that often diminish their sense of self-worth.

Research in psychology has uncovered that self-affirmation has the power to bolster one’s self-image. A study conducted by the University of California, Davis, found that practicing affirmations can lead to increased self-esteem and the ability to counteract stress. In practical terms, this means that a young woman facing discouragement in a competitive job market can use the affirmation, “I am deserving of success,” which not only uplifts her mood but also fuels her determination to take steps toward that success.

In Nigeria, where cultural expectations may often dictate paths for young men and women, positive affirmations can challenge these norms. By telling themselves phrases like “I am capable of breaking boundaries,” individuals can actively dismantle societal beliefs that attempt to limit them. Affirmations can serve as a reminder that potential is not restricted by gender, economic status, or educational background.

Moreover, practice and consistency play vital roles in the effectiveness of affirmations. The following aspects are essential for crafting meaningful affirmations that can significantly impact self-esteem and self-confidence:

  • Specificity: Create affirmations that are detailed and specific to your goals. For example, instead of saying, “I am successful,” one could affirm, “I am gaining the skills I need to excel in my career in technology.”
  • Present Tense: Phrase affirmations in the present tense as if they are already true. This helps the brain accept them as part of your reality, thus aiding in manifesting those beliefs.
  • Emotionally Charged: Use positive emotional language that resonates with you personally. This emotional connection reinforces the affirmation’s impact.

By crafting affirmations using these elements, individuals can create a toolkit for personal empowerment that aligns with their aspirations. Furthermore, it is essential to deliver these affirmations with conviction; they must be an integral part of one’s daily life. Repeating them in front of a mirror, writing them in a journal, or even sharing them with a supportive community can enhance their effectiveness.

Integrating Positive Affirmations into Daily Life

To fully harness the power of positive affirmations, it is crucial to incorporate them seamlessly into daily routines. The effectiveness of affirmations exponentially increases when they are approached holistically, combining methods that reinforce positive beliefs. This integration can be particularly beneficial for individuals in Nigeria, where challenges like economic uncertainty and social limitations can create obstacles to self-esteem and self-confidence.

One practical method is to create a dedicated morning ritual that includes affirmations. For instance, upon waking, individuals can start their day by reciting affirmations such as, “I am capable of achieving great things today,” while visualizing their goals. This sets a positive tone for the day ahead. Furthermore, research indicates that beginning the day with positivity can lead to enhanced mood and productivity, making it easier to tackle daily challenges with resilience.

In addition to morning routines, writing affirmations down can amplify their impact. Keeping a personal affirmations journal allows individuals to reflect on their progress and revisit their goals. This journaling practice not only aids in reinforcing positive thoughts but also provides a tangible reminder of one’s journey. In Nigeria, where the power of storytelling is prevalent, sharing these personal stories and affirmations within a community or support group can foster a sense of belonging and collective growth.

The Role of Visualization in Affirmations

The practice of visualization enhances the effectiveness of affirmations. By mentally picturing the desired outcome while affirming one’s strengths, individuals can align their subconscious beliefs with their actions. For example, an aspiring entrepreneur might visualize themselves successfully pitching their business idea while affirming, “I am a creative thinker and my ideas matter.” This technique reinforces the belief in their capabilities and encourages proactive steps toward their goals.

Creating a Positive Environment

The environment surrounding individuals can significantly influence their self-esteem and confidence levels. Designing a positive atmosphere includes surrounding oneself with supportive people who uplift and motivate. In Nigerian contexts, where community relationships hold profound significance, fostering connections with individuals who share empowering visions can significantly enhance the efficacy of affirmations. Engaging in group activities or workshops focused on personal development can amplify the effects of positive affirmations.

  • Daily Reminders: Utilizing technology, such as setting reminders or notifications on smartphones, can prompt individuals to pause and recite their affirmations at various times throughout the day.
  • Visual Cues: Incorporating visual aids, such as post-it notes with affirmations placed in visible areas (mirrors, desks, or wallets), serves as daily motivation and reminder of one’s strengths.
  • A Positivity Jar: Maintaining a jar to collect positive feedback, affirmations, or accomplishments can provide tangible evidence of growth, further enhancing self-belief.
